00021 #include "libavutil/intreadwrite.h"
00022 #include "xiph.h"
00023 
00024 int ff_split_xiph_headers(uint8_t *extradata, int extradata_size,
00025                           int first_header_size, uint8_t *header_start[3],
00026                           int header_len[3])
00027 {
00028     int i;
00029 
00030     if (extradata_size >= 6 && AV_RB16(extradata) == first_header_size) {
00031         int overall_len = 6;
00032         for (i=0; i<3; i++) {
00033             header_len[i] = AV_RB16(extradata);
00034             extradata += 2;
00035             header_start[i] = extradata;
00036             extradata += header_len[i];
00037             if (overall_len > extradata_size - header_len[i])
00038                 return -1;
00039             overall_len += header_len[i];
00040         }
00041     } else if (extradata_size >= 3 && extradata_size < INT_MAX - 0x1ff && extradata[0] == 2) {
00042         int overall_len = 3;
00043         extradata++;
00044         for (i=0; i<2; i++, extradata++) {
00045             header_len[i] = 0;
00046             for (; overall_len < extradata_size && *extradata==0xff; extradata++) {
00047                 header_len[i] += 0xff;
00048                 overall_len   += 0xff + 1;
00049             }
00050             header_len[i] += *extradata;
00051             overall_len   += *extradata;
00052             if (overall_len > extradata_size)
00053                 return -1;
00054         }
00055         header_len[2] = extradata_size - overall_len;
00056         header_start[0] = extradata;
00057         header_start[1] = header_start[0] + header_len[0];
00058         header_start[2] = header_start[1] + header_len[1];
00059     } else {
00060         return -1;
00061     }
00062     return 0;
00063 }
